AZ31C Magnesium vs. 7175 Aluminum

AZ31C magnesium belongs to the magnesium alloys classification, while 7175 aluminum belongs to the aluminum alloys.

For each property being compared, the top bar is AZ31C magnesium and the bottom bar is 7175 aluminum.

Mechanical Properties

Elastic (Young's, Tensile) Modulus, GPa 45
70
Elongation at Break, % 12
3.8 to 5.9
Fatigue Strength, MPa 150
150 to 180
Poisson's Ratio 0.29
0.32
Shear Modulus, GPa 17
26
Shear Strength, MPa 130
290 to 330
Tensile Strength: Ultimate (UTS), MPa 260
520 to 570
Tensile Strength: Yield (Proof), MPa 200
430 to 490
